I think you'll be fine.
At this time of year with varying temperatures cental heating systems get a lot of 'air' in them. It's not air it's the corrosive nature of water rusting mild metals.
Let your system go cold and vent the radiators.
You will have to top as you go. 1 bar will do.
Systems lose pressure due to leaks, or air being vented.
Unlikely a leak if it does hold pressure normally
